M1 Garand is a Brazilian raw black metal solo project formed in 2022, with all instruments, vocals, mixing, and mastering handled by a member operating under the alias Soldier 'Charles' of 101st Airborne Division. The project carries an explicit anti-Nazi and anti-NSBM stance, reflected in its debut EP "The Party is Over Kraut" (2022), which blends World War II themes with sardonic humor directed at fascist ideology.

Pelotas, BR · 2021–present · active
M26 is an atmospheric doom/death metal band from Pelotas, Rio Grande do Sul, Brazil, formed in 2021. The band incorporates female vocals into their heavy, melancholic sound, and released their debut album "Misantropia" in February 2021 through Bandcamp.
Catanduva, BR · 2023–present · active
M60 in Hands is a raw black metal and noise solo project from Catanduva, São Paulo, Brazil, formed in 2023 and operated entirely by Billy Grind, who handles all instruments and vocals. The project released the EP "Infinity War in My Head" in 2023 and appeared on the 2024 split "Old Skull Black Metal" alongside Night Goat on Podreira Records, paying tribute to first-wave black metal acts Von and Root.

Manaus, BR · 2017–present · active
M67 is a groove metal and hardcore band from Manaus, Amazonas, Brazil, founded in 2017 by Naveca Ogro and Gabriel Alladoh and named after the M67 fragmentation grenade. The band draws on Amazonian folklore for lyrical content, explored in their EP "Agouros Amazônicos," which features tracks themed around legends of the Brazilian Amazon including the single "Mapinguari Algoz" (2020).
São Paulo, BR · 2009–present · active
Macabro is a speed metal/punk band from São Paulo, Brazil, featuring Ruan Pablo on vocals, Gui Disanti on guitar, Naum Prado on bass, and Uriel Franco on drums. The band channels working-class protest energy alongside themes of Satanism and anarchy, and released the album "Mensageiros do Caos" (Messengers of Chaos) in December 2023.
São José dos Campos, BR · 2021–present · active
Macacos da Manchúria is a death/doom metal project from São José dos Campos, São Paulo, Brazil, formed in 2021 by brothers Alexandre Paloschi (vocals, guitars, drum programming) and Henrique Paloschi (bass, guitars). The band's name is a tribute to victims of Unit 731, and their debut full-length "Bessa" (2022) — recorded, mixed, and mastered entirely by Alexandre Paloschi — was composed and produced in a home studio between August and December 2021.
Bagé, BR · 2004–? · disbanded
Machinaria were a heavy/thrash metal band from Bagé, Rio Grande do Sul, Brazil. Their 2014 debut full-length Sacred Revolutions, Profane Revelations drew comparisons to second-wave American thrash acts such as Sacred Reich and Vio-Lence, and was built around a conceptual examination of the Catholic Inquisition. The album earned the band recognition as a standout name in the new generation of Brazilian thrash.
Chillán, CL · 2015–present · active
Machocabrio is a stoner and hard rock band from Chillán, Chile who debuted with their album Altibajos in July 2015. The nine-track record blends stoner grooves, rock and roll energy, and Spanish-language songwriting in a style rooted in the heavy rock tradition.
Puerto Deseado, AR · 2012–present · active
Macáes is a one-man post-black metal and shoegaze project by Fernando, based in Puerto Deseado, Santa Cruz province — one of the southernmost metal acts in Argentina. The project released the split Pureza y Caos alongside Chilean atmospheric act Lapageria Rosea in January 2013, contributing three tracks composed in July 2012: "Símbolo de Mutación," "Decadence," and "Condenados A Nuestra Iniquidad." The project blends black metal intensity with shoegaze texture in an ambient, atmospheric style.
